At Strawberry, we're not just a hotel company - we're building a universe of experiences. We're transforming the hospitality landscape through innovation and technology, and 2023 marked a major milestone with the launch of our new mother brand, Strawberry. This exciting evolution creates countless opportunities for growth and impact. We're on a journey to become a truly data-driven organization, fostering a culture where decisions are informed by diverse perspectives and trusted data.

Are you ready to be at the core of Strawberry's data transformation? At Strawberry, we're creating a better world with Energy, Courage, and Excitement - and it all starts with trusted, high-quality data.

As our Master Data Engineer, you will join our central Master Data Management team, placing you at the heart of everything that happens within our company. You will be designing and building the master data solutions that ensure accuracy, consistency, and trust across all our systems. By transforming business needs into reliable data models, you will empower better decision-making and drive our success story forward.

What You'll Do:

Design, build, and maintain scalable master data solutions on our MDM platform, supporting complex data flows and dependencies across a large, multi-system organization.

Partner with key stakeholders to guide how master data is structured, governed, and shared across the organization, balancing business needs with technical scalability.

Translate business needs into robust technical designs and data models that deliver measurable value.

Build solutions that enable accurate and consistent master data across enterprise systems, centralizing critical information and streamlining integrations to support business growth.

Act as a trusted bridge between business stakeholders and technical teams, ensuring solutions align with business priorities while maintaining speed, clarity, and quality in delivery.

Proactively identify and resolve issues affecting performance or data quality, keeping the MDM platform secure, efficient, and dependable.

Explore and apply AI and automation to improve data quality, matching, enrichment and efficiency across master data processes.

Foster a culture of open feedback and collaboration, driving continuous improvement in both our solutions and how the team works together.

What You'll Bring:

A genuine interest in how master data shapes business operations, from ensuring accuracy and consistency to designing processes that make information reliable, accessible, and valuable enterprise-wide.

Proven ability to design and develop scalable Master data solutions, from conceptual design through to physical implementation, ideally within large, complex, multi-stakeholder organizations.

Excellent communication skills in English, both written and verbal, with the ability to translate technical concepts for non-technical audiences and vice versa.

A structured, solution-oriented mindset paired with strong interpersonal skills and genuine ease operating across organizational boundaries.

Demonstrated experience driving technical initiatives across multiple teams and departments in complex organizations.

Strong influencing skills and the confidence to contribute to cross-department discussions on master data ownership and governance, bridging business needs and technical execution.

What You'll Need:

Strong experience with databases for designing and maintaining high-quality structured data.

Hands-on experience with GitHub for version control and collaborative development.

Solid, handson experience with Master Data Management, including data modeling.

A solid understanding of integration patterns and best practices for connecting enterprise systems, ensuring reliable data exchange and synchronization across platforms, particularly within complex, multi-system landscapes.

Proficiency in Java development for building reliable, scalable solutions.

Experience with modern software engineering practices, including automated testing, CI/CD and API-driven development.

Familiarity with TIBCO EBX or similar enterprise MDM platforms is a strong advantage.

We are Strawberry. With over 245 hotels, 120 restaurants, 20 spas and more, we create thousands of experiences every day. With urban Comfort Hotel®, warm Quality HotelTM, stylish Clarion Hotel® and cosy Home Hotel and more than 40 unique independent hotels, our guests can pick and choose. Our team of 20,000 passionate individuals from more than 120 countries is what makes us grow! Strawberry is built on our core values: energy, courage and enthusiasm.
